Uncommon Criminals (Heist Society #2)
by
Ally Carter
Katarina Bishop has worn a lot of labels in her short life: Friend. Niece. Daughter. Thief. But for the last two months she's simply been known as the girl who ran the crew that robbed the greatest museum in the world. That's why Kat isn't surprised when she's asked to steal the infamous Cleopatra Emerald so it can be returned to its rightful owners. There are only three p...more

4 1\2 stars. I liked "Heist Society" a little bit better. The second book in the Heist series.
A lady comes to Kat and Hale telling them about the Cleopatra Emerald, asking that they steal it and return it to the rightful owner. So they agree to the job, gather the rest of the crew, steal the Emerald, and return it to the lady, Maggie, only to realize that they've been conned. So they plan a brilliant con to con Maggie.

The story picks up a couple of months after the first book ends. Katarina Bishop (Kat) has sworn off of being a thief. She is now a recovery specialist; finding, stealing, and returning works of art to their original owners. Therefore, Kat isn’t surprised when she’s asked to steal the infamous Cleopatra Emerald so it can be returned to its rightful owners. Many thieves have tried and failed. Kat is determined to succeed where all others have failed, even if the emerald is cursed.
